Whatever anti-malware and anti-virus programs you have... try running 
them in Safe Mode (keep tapping F8 at bootup till you come to the boot 
menu - then select Safe Mode).  They'll have a much better chance of 
cleaning it in Safe Mode.... but....

Many times when an infection is really bad (like it sounds like yours 
is), you just can't clean it.  In that case your only option is to 
reformat the hard drive.  If you have a brand-name computer, like Dell, 
HP, Sony, Acer, etc., etc.  there's a good chance it came with a hidden 
partition on the hard drive that will let you restore the PC to factory 
defaults in about 15 - 25 minutes with a few clicks.  Or, if you have 
the Restore/Recover disks that might have come with the PC, you can boot 
with those and do a factory restore.  Post your brand and model PC and 
we can possibly tell you what keys to press to start the Factory Restore 
process.

Doing a Factory Restore will totally erase the hard drive and restore it 
to the exact way it was the day you bought your computer.  ALL YOUR 
DATA, and any programs you've added since then will be GONE forever.  
So, back up any personal data before doing a Restore.
